Have you always wanted to learn Japanese, but were unsure where to start? Come for a Japanese Trial Lesson for Beginners, taught by Japan Society’s Language Center’s Senior Director, Tomoyo Kamimura. Structured for complete beginners of Japanese, the Trial Lessons are a great way to get a feel for their Level 1 beginner course. Choose from either the Aug 19th or 21st class to get started on speaking Japanese today!

Ms. Tomoyo Kamimura holds a BA from Waseda University, an MA in Linguistics from the University of Oregon and an MBA from Columbia University. She has been teaching Japanese at universities both in the US and Japan for over 25 years. Ms. Kamimura has numerous publications and has served as co-editor of Ohbunsha’s Japanese – English Dictionary. Previously, she created The New School’s undergraduate Japanese program and became its coordinator.
